  20. Started it mid-Feb last year when it looked like we were going to get relegated, just thought it would be interesting to record what it felt like. Obviously then we completely fcuked that plan up by being amazing for the last nine games.This season I carried on writing about each game with the idea that I'd aim to get it published but it needed a season like this to actually get interest from publishers. About February this year I sorted a publisher and then began to turn it into a more rounded book, interviewing a few people with interesting stories to tell and writing up brief pieces about each player. For the past two months or so I've been working 8 til 4, getting home and working on the book straight through til 11. It's been insane. I'm really happy with it though. Because of the deadlines involved and having to work a normal week on top of it there's the odd bit here and there I might have done differently if I'd had more time but it's all fallen into place just in time. The main reason for it all along has been to reflect what it's been like from the fans' perspective so hopefully it does that. Hoping to see the first copies next week or the week after.
